Renko Charts for VNDF

Japanese style Renko charts are best suited to quickly find trend of a stock.

A series of dark color boxes on renko charts is a sign of a downtrend in a stock. Traders might want to sell at a dark box. MunafaSutra uses Blue color to depict dark box on renko charts.

A series of light color boxes on renko charts is a sign of an uptrend in a stock. Traders might want to buy at a light box. MunafaSutra uses white color to depict light box on renko charts.
